Output 3d7b91463b2cc3d0a31e28f66dcbcbf2cb97ffbc4ceba926d65556909a91fef7:4

value
340450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 890155c9419b1d773be073725c1b2e9edcf42ec2 OP_EQUAL
address
3EBS6b7omC2jMYLHpQUmXLeG8neHbj61o6
transaction
3d7b91463b2cc3d0a31e28f66dcbcbf2cb97ffbc4ceba926d65556909a91fef7
confirmations
270460
spent
true